Xây dựng hệ thống xác thực đa yếu tố: Giải pháp cho vấn đề bảo mật

essays-star4(271 phiếu bầu)

Trong thế giới số ngày nay, việc bảo vệ thông tin cá nhân và dữ liệu quan trọng trở nên cực kỳ quan trọng. Một trong những giải pháp hiệu quả nhất để đảm bảo an toàn là xây dựng hệ thống xác thực đa yếu tố. Bài viết này sẽ giải thích chi tiết về hệ thống này và tầm quan trọng của nó trong việc giải quyết vấn đề bảo mật.

<h2 style="font-weight: bold; margin: 12px 0;">Hiểu về hệ thống xác thực đa yếu tố</h2>

Hệ thống xác thực đa yếu tố là một phương pháp bảo mật yêu cầu người dùng cung cấp hai hoặc nhiều hình thức xác thực để truy cập vào một tài khoản hoặc hệ thống. Điều này có thể bao gồm mật khẩu, mã xác thực được gửi qua tin nhắn điện thoại hoặc email, hoặc thậm chí là dấu vân tay hoặc khuôn mặt. Bằng cách yêu cầu nhiều hình thức xác thực, hệ thống xác thực đa yếu tố giúp tăng cường bảo mật và giảm thiểu nguy cơ bị tấn công.

<h2 style="font-weight: bold; margin: 12px 0;">Tầm quan trọng của hệ thống xác thực đa yếu tố trong bảo mật</h2>

Hệ thống xác thực đa yếu tố đóng một vai trò quan trọng trong việc bảo vệ thông tin cá nhân và dữ liệu quan trọng. Nếu một kẻ tấn công có được mật khẩu của bạn, họ vẫn không thể truy cập vào tài khoản hoặc hệ thống của bạn nếu họ không có mã xác thực hoặc không thể xác thực thông qua dấu vân tay hoặc khuôn mặt. Điều này giúp giảm thiểu nguy cơ bị tấn công và giúp bảo vệ thông tin cá nhân và dữ liệu quan trọng.

<h2 style="font-weight: bold; margin: 12px 0;">Cách xây dựng hệ thống xác thực đa yếu tố</h2>

Xây dựng hệ thống xác thực đa yếu tố không phải là một quá trình đơn giản. Đầu tiên, bạn cần xác định những hình thức xác thực mà bạn muốn sử dụng. Sau đó, bạn cần phát triển một hệ thống có thể xử lý các hình thức xác thực này và yêu cầu người dùng cung cấp chúng khi họ cố gắng truy cập vào tài khoản hoặc hệ thống của họ. Cuối cùng, bạn cần đảm bảo rằng hệ thống của bạn có thể xử lý các tình huống khi người dùng quên mật khẩu hoặc không thể cung cấp một hình thức xác thực cụ thể.

Tóm lại, xây dựng hệ thống xác thực đa yếu tố là một giải pháp hiệu quả để giải quyết vấn đề bảo mật. Bằng cách yêu cầu nhiều hình thức xác thực, hệ thống này giúp tăng cường bảo mật và giảm thiểu nguy cơ bị tấn công. Tuy nhiên, xây dựng hệ thống này đòi hỏi một quá trình phức tạp và cần sự cẩn thận để đảm bảo rằng nó hoạt động hiệu quả và an toàn.